About R. Krafczyk

R. Krafczyk is a scholar working on Organic Chemistry, Inorganic Chemistry, Pharmaceutical Science, Oncology and Biomaterials, having authored 16 papers that have together received 1.5k indexed citations. Recurring topics across this work include N-Heterocyclic Carbenes in Organic and Inorganic Chemistry (10 papers), Synthetic Organic Chemistry Methods (5 papers), Organometallic Complex Synthesis and Catalysis (4 papers), Synthesis and characterization of novel inorganic/organometallic compounds (4 papers), Synthesis of heterocyclic compounds (3 papers), Fluorine in Organic Chemistry (3 papers), Catalytic Cross-Coupling Reactions (2 papers) and Polymer Nanocomposites and Properties (2 papers). The work is most often cited by research in Organic Chemistry (1.4k citations), Process Chemistry and Technology (140 citations), Inorganic Chemistry (376 citations), Pharmaceutical Science (77 citations) and Physical and Theoretical Chemistry (39 citations). R. Krafczyk has collaborated with scholars based in Germany, United States and Netherlands. Frequent co-authors include Anthony J. Arduengo, William Marshall, Reinhard Schmutzler, Jens R. Goerlich, Markus Unverzagt, Fredric Davidson, Matthias Tamm, J. C. CALABRESE, H. V. Rasika Dias and David R. Russell. Their work appears in journals such as Polymers, Journal of the American Chemical Society, Organometallics, Tetrahedron and Journal of Organometallic Chemistry.
